c++界面编程
kissgoodbye2012
青年人肩上的重担忽然卸去时,他勇敢的心便要因着寂寞而悲哀了!
展开
-
c语言实现--整数(包括负整数)转换为16进制数
一个负数在计算机里面是使用补码来存储的,同时你会发现,很多地方会用到负整数,所以掌握两者的变化非常重要。参考博客:https://blog.csdn.net/misayaaaaa/article/details/69917144首先对于有符号数,第一位的位置是表示的正负,为1时是负数,为0时是正数其次,正数的原码、补码、反码一致负数的反码是原码的数值位(也就是除了第一位的符号位之外...原创 2019-02-21 19:27:26 · 9487 阅读 · 0 评论 -
程序调试
一、VS中的调试1.1 查看指针数组的内容原创 2020-12-21 20:35:47 · 106 阅读 · 0 评论 -
C++编程参考
1.宏定义使用宏定义常量:#define m=5;2.转义符\n 换行 \t制表 \r回车 \f换页他们的使用:单独使用,在单引号中 在字符串常量中使用,在双引号中3.函数调用形式语句式: print_char('*',15);表达式: c=2*max(a,b);函数参考: m=max(a,max(b,c));3.1其中的实参形式:常量 变...原创 2020-07-03 07:58:28 · 328 阅读 · 0 评论 -
Opencv操作和在qt中添加opencv库的方法
1.新建一个二值化图像,灰度图像,彩色图像2.清空一个图像为空白图像3.原创 2020-03-30 14:04:26 · 1234 阅读 · 0 评论 -
OPENCV系列文章之对图形的操作
1.OPENCV中图像坐标系的定义2.at(x,y)函数获取图像像素值这里的x和y与我们的常识相反。3.Point(x,y)绘出点的坐标这里的x和y与我们的常识相同。...原创 2020-03-25 17:53:21 · 149 阅读 · 0 评论 -
OpenCV4.1.1+MinGW730 在windows10下的环境搭建问题解决
将Opencv在mingw下编译时,按如下步骤进行,最后会跳出一个错误。出现警告:CMake Error: CMake was unable to find a build program corresponding to "Ninja". CMAKE_MAKE_PROGRAM原因:没有设置CMAKE_MAKE_PROGRAM解决方法:...原创 2019-11-13 19:44:49 · 393 阅读 · 0 评论 -
Yolo v3 的数据流分析与移植说明
Yolo又名you only look ones,果如其名,这个是端到端的图像识别深度学习模型。它是一个前沿的,实时的物体检测系统,在Pascal Tiatan X上的表现能达到30FPS的处理帧率,在COCO测试集上的mAP(mean average precision)达到57.9%。这个开源库有个什么特点?使用c语言手撸代码,不依赖其他库,强爆了好吧。后续操作步骤图中你可以看到,...原创 2019-11-03 13:00:16 · 423 阅读 · 0 评论 -
图像处理——Qt5.12.0+opencv2.4.6的使用
本次项目主要是使用Qt平台编写图像处理程序,用到了opencv库。本文主要讲解怎么在Qt平台中添加opencv库,以及使用opencv库的注意事项,通过opencv库实现图像的直方图分析,形态学处理,线性滤波和非线性滤波,图像二值化,边缘提取以及轮廓分析,人脸检测,使用多线程批量处理图片加快处理速度等。若想要编译好的opencv库,请查看咸鱼,链接:https://market.m.ta...原创 2019-09-12 19:34:38 · 1362 阅读 · 1 评论 -
Qt5使用过程中经验总结
目录1.数据类型转换2.qt5+opencv3.4.2中使用中的问题3.Qt中使用c++114.获取程序当前线程号5.获取两个vector中相同的元素1.数据类型转换1. int类型转换为QString类型:int tmp = 100;QString str = QString::number(tmp);QString转换为int类型:QStrin...原创 2019-08-08 22:05:51 · 370 阅读 · 0 评论 -
Qt最强软件例程1——qcanpool
一、qcanpool是什么1.1 憧憬未来 &...转载 2019-07-31 15:48:29 · 2545 阅读 · 1 评论 -
Qt的pro文件的写法
在QT中,有一个工具qmake可以生成一个makefile文件,它是由.pro文件生成而来的,.pro文件的写法如下:...转载 2019-08-02 15:54:43 · 136 阅读 · 0 评论 -
QT 防止界面卡死(多线程串口使用)
串口的使用基本是所有嵌入式开发中用得最多,使用最为普遍的。QT编写window界面程序非常便利,利用QT完成串口的控制,具有非常高的价值。而网上常见的串口是直接在主线程中接收数据,虽然也能使用。但若接收的数据量过大,且数据处理非常复杂,则会卡死界面线程使得无法响应鼠标和键盘事件,这是不允许的。因此本文通过多线程的方式接收串口的数据,可以有效防止界面的卡死。前言:使用串口有多种方式:第一种,...原创 2019-07-21 18:06:21 · 8384 阅读 · 3 评论 -
文本比较
参考:https://www.cnblogs.com/grenet/archive/2010/06/01/1748448.html#include <iostream>#include <string>#include <stdio.h>using namespace std;//定义计算文本修改的操作次数类class text_m...原创 2019-05-08 22:47:11 · 352 阅读 · 0 评论 -
win7 64位 QT creator c++界面编程 环境搭建
目录第一部分:安装QT creator 4.6.2第二部分:使用QT creator的内部实例!第一部分:安装QT creator 4.6.2电脑配置:win7 64位 service pack 1下载地址:http://download.qt.io/official_releases/qt/在这个下载地址,选择对应的安装包就行,下载好直接按提示安装就行,勾选所有选项。...原创 2018-07-28 09:01:23 · 2506 阅读 · 0 评论 -
QT用法--添加外部库文件(lib文件)
因为我在工作的过程中,使用的是第三方提供的库,但是如何将这些库添加到QT的工程中,是个问题,让我恼火了很久,怎么弄都是错的。 下面,我会对这个问题,进行叙述,希望其他人第一次遇到这种问题的时候,可以轻易的解决。 一.添加第三方的头文件这个问题再简单不过了,不过我还是要说下。首先,添加头文件 #include "ControlCAN.h"然后,再将这个头文件放到工程的目...转载 2018-07-31 11:06:50 · 26685 阅读 · 13 评论